11/08/2023
I en verden, hvor visuelt indhold dominerer, er det afgørende for enhver hjemmeside at præsentere billeder på en måde, der ikke blot er æstetisk tiltalende, men også dybt engagerende og informativ. Traditionelle statiske billeder kan ofte føles begrænsende, især når detaljer er afgørende for brugeroplevelsen. Forestil dig at kunne give dine besøgende mulighed for at dykke ned i hvert enkelt pixel af et produktbillede, en kunstnerisk detalje eller et komplekst diagram, alt sammen med intuitiv kontrol og flydende animationer. Dette er præcis, hvad en robust løsning som jQuery Mega Image Viewer tilbyder – en transformation af den simple <img>-tag til et kraftfuldt og interaktivt visningsværktøj.

Dette jQuery-plugin er designet til at forbedre den måde, billeder vises på din hjemmeside. Det går ud over blot at vise et større billede ved klik; det skaber en dybere interaktion, hvor brugeren aktivt kan udforske billedets indhold. I stedet for at være en passiv betragter, bliver brugeren en aktiv deltager i oplevelsen, hvilket er essentielt for at fastholde opmærksomhed og formidle information effektivt. Lad os udforske, hvordan Mega Image Viewer kan revolutionere din tilgang til billedvisning på nettet.
Hvad er jQuery Mega Image Viewer?
jQuery Mega Image Viewer er et specialiseret plugin, der er udviklet til at forvandle standard HTML <img>-tags til avancerede, animerede billedfremvisere. Kernen i dette plugins funktionalitet ligger i dets evne til at give brugeren fuld kontrol over billedets position og zoomniveau inden for et defineret visningsområde (viewport). Det betyder, at i stedet for blot at se et fast størrelse billede, kan brugere zoome ind for at se fine detaljer eller panorere rundt for at udforske hele billedets omfang.
En af de mest bemærkelsesværdige egenskaber ved Mega Image Viewer er dets omfattende understøttelse af forskellige inputmetoder. For mobile enheder integrerer det fuldt ud touch-funktionalitet, hvilket gør det muligt for brugere at knibe for at zoome og trække for at panorere, præcis som de ville forvente fra indbyggede mobilapplikationer. For desktopbrugere understøtter pluginet musehjulet til nem zoom ind og ud, hvilket sikrer en intuitiv oplevelse på tværs af platforme. Ud over den funktionelle kontrol er pluginet også kendt for sine meget glatte og brugervenlige animationseffekter, der gør overgangen mellem zoomniveauer og positioner flydende og behagelig for øjet. Dette bidrager til en samlet mere professionel og poleret brugeroplevelse på din hjemmeside.
Nøglefunktioner og Fordele
Mega Image Viewer tilbyder en række funktioner, der samlet set forbedrer billedvisningen og brugerinteraktionen markant. Disse funktioner er designet til at give en overlegen oplevelse sammenlignet med standard billedvisning:
- Interaktiv Zoom og Panorering: Den mest centrale funktion er muligheden for at zoome ind og ud samt panorere billedet. Dette er afgørende for at vise billeder, hvor detaljer er vigtige, såsom tekniske tegninger, kunstværker, produktdetaljer eller store landskabsbilleder. Brugeren får frihed til at udforske billedet i sit eget tempo og fokusere på de områder, der er mest relevante for dem.
- Brugervenlige Animationer: Pluginet inkorporerer glatte animationer, når der zoomes eller panoreres. Dette gør overgangene flydende og behagelige, hvilket bidrager til en mere intuitiv og mindre abrupt brugeroplevelse. Gode animationer kan forbedre opfattelsen af kvalitet og professionalisme på din hjemmeside.
- Mobilvenlighed med Touch Support: Med den stigende brug af smartphones og tablets er mobilvenlighed ikke længere et valg, men en nødvendighed. Mega Image Viewer understøtter fuldt ud touch-bevægelser som 'knib for at zoome' og 'træk for at panorere', hvilket sikrer en ensartet og optimal oplevelse for brugere på mobile enheder. Dette er en kæmpe fordel, da det eliminerer behovet for separate mobilspecifikke løsninger.
- Erstatning af Standard IMG-tags: Pluginet er designet til at fungere direkte med dine eksisterende
<img>-tags, hvilket gør implementeringen relativt ligetil. Du behøver ikke at ændre din HTML-struktur drastisk; pluginet tager sig af den bagvedliggende magi. - Forbedret Brugerengagement: Ved at give brugeren kontrol over billedvisningen øges engagementet. I stedet for passivt at se på et billede, bliver brugeren en aktiv deltager, hvilket kan føre til længere besøgstider og en dybere forståelse af det præsenterede indhold.
Hvordan fungerer det teknisk?
Mega Image Viewer er et jQuery-plugin, hvilket betyder, at det bygger oven på det populære JavaScript-bibliotek jQuery. For at forstå, hvordan det fungerer, er det nyttigt at have en grundlæggende forståelse af, hvad jQuery er, og hvordan plugins fungerer.
jQuery er et hurtigt, lille og funktionsrigt JavaScript-bibliotek. Det gør ting som HTML-dokumentgennemgang og -manipulation, hændelseshåndtering, animation og Ajax meget enklere med en brugervenlig API, der fungerer på tværs af en lang række browsere. Et jQuery-plugin er i bund og grund en udvidelse af jQuery-biblioteket, der tilføjer ny funktionalitet eller forenkler almindelige opgaver.
Når du implementerer Mega Image Viewer, sker der typisk følgende:
- Inkludering af jQuery: Først skal jQuery-biblioteket inkluderes på din webside. Dette gøres normalt ved at linke til en CDN (Content Delivery Network) version eller en lokalt hostet fil.
- Inkludering af Plugin-filerne: Dernæst skal Mega Image Viewer's JavaScript- og CSS-filer inkluderes. JavaScript-filen indeholder selve logikken for pluginet, mens CSS-filen håndterer styling og layout.
- Initialisering af Pluginet: Med jQuery og plugin-filerne på plads kan du derefter initialisere pluginet på de
<img>-tags, du ønsker at forvandle. Dette gøres typisk med en enkelt linje JavaScript-kode, der vælger de relevante billeder og kalder pluginets funktion. Eksempelvis, hvis du har et billede med ID'et 'myImage', kunne koden se sådan ud:$('#myImage').megaImageViewer();(dette er et hypotetisk eksempel og den faktiske implementering kan variere afhængigt af pluginets dokumentation).
Når pluginet er initialiseret, tager det kontrol over det specificerede <img>-tag. Det vil sandsynligvis ombryde billedet i yderligere HTML-elementer, der fungerer som visningsvinduer og kontrolmekanismer. Når brugeren interagerer med billedet (f.eks. ved at scrolle med musehjulet eller knibe på en touchskærm), opfanger JavaScript-koden disse hændelser. Baseret på hændelsen beregner pluginet den nye zoomfaktor og/eller position for billedet og opdaterer derefter billedets CSS-egenskaber (som transform: scale() og transform: translate()) for at skabe den animerede effekt. Alt dette sker i baggrunden, hvilket giver en problemfri oplevelse for slutbrugeren.
Anvendelsesmuligheder for Mega Image Viewer
Dette plugin er utroligt alsidigt og kan finde anvendelse i en bred vifte af webprojekter, hvor detaljeret visning af billeder er afgørende. Her er nogle eksempler på, hvor Mega Image Viewer kan gøre en markant forskel:
- E-handel og Produktsider: For webshops er det essentielt at vise produkter fra alle vinkler og med alle detaljer. Kunder ønsker at se teksturer, syninger, materialer og små elementer, før de foretager et køb. Mega Image Viewer giver kunderne mulighed for at zoome ind på specifikke produktdele, hvilket kan reducere returprocenter og øge kundetilfredsheden. Tænk på smykker, elektronik, tøj eller møbler, hvor små nuancer er afgørende.
- Porteføljer for Kreative Fagfolk: Fotografer, designere, arkitekter og kunstnere kan bruge dette plugin til at fremvise deres arbejde i høj opløsning. En arkitekt kan præsentere detaljerede bygningsplaner, en fotograf kan lade besøgende udforske kompositionen i et billede, og en grafisk designer kan fremhæve typografi eller tekstur i et design.
- Medicinske og Videnskabelige Illustrationer: Inden for medicin og videnskab er præcision og detaljer afgørende. Diagrammer, røntgenbilleder, mikroskopiske billeder eller anatomiske illustrationer kan gøres interaktive, så studerende, forskere eller sundhedspersonale kan undersøge specifikke områder i dybden.
- Kort og Plantegninger: For ejendomsmæglere, museumskuraterer eller eventarrangører kan interaktive kort eller plantegninger være yderst nyttige. Brugere kan zoome ind på specifikke områder af et kort for at finde en bestemt bygning eller et bestemt udstillingsområde.
- Uddannelsesmateriale: Onlinekurser og uddannelsesplatforme kan drage stor fordel af interaktive billeder. Komplekse diagrammer, historiske kort eller detaljerede illustrationer kan gøres mere lærerige, når eleverne selv kan udforske dem.
Sammenligning: Standard Billeder vs. Mega Image Viewer
| Funktion | Standard <img> Tag | jQuery Mega Image Viewer |
|---|---|---|
| Interaktivitet | Ingen indbygget zoom/panorering. Ofte kun klik for at åbne i ny fane/lightbox. | Fuld kontrol over zoom og panorering. |
| Brugeroplevelse | Passiv visning, kan kræve mange klik for detaljer. | Aktiv, engagerende og flydende oplevelse med intuitive kontroller. |
| Mobilvenlighed | Afhænger af browserens standardfunktioner; ofte begrænset. | Fuld touch-understøttelse (knib/træk) for en optimal mobiloplevelse. |
| Animationer | Ingen. Billeder skifter brat størrelse/visning. | Glatte og behagelige animationer ved zoom og panorering. |
| Detaljegrad | Begrænset til billedets standardstørrelse eller lightbox-visning. | Mulighed for at udforske billeder i høj opløsning med dybdegående zoom. |
| Implementering | Meget simpel HTML. | Kræver inkludering af jQuery og plugin-filer samt initialisering via JavaScript. |
Overvejelser ved Implementering
Selvom jQuery Mega Image Viewer tilbyder mange fordele, er der visse overvejelser, man bør gøre sig, før man implementerer det på sin hjemmeside:
- Ydeevne: Store, højopløselige billeder kan påvirke indlæsningstiden. Det er vigtigt at optimere dine billeder (komprimere dem uden kvalitetstab) for at sikre en hurtig sideindlæsning. Overvej lazy loading for billeder, der ikke er umiddelbart synlige.
- Tilgængelighed (Accessibility): Selvom pluginet er brugervenligt, bør du overveje, hvordan brugere med særlige behov (f.eks. dem, der bruger tastatur-navigation eller skærmlæsere) vil interagere med det. Sørg for at billederne stadig er tilgængelige via standard HTML-strukturer og alternative tekster (
alt-attributter). - Afhængighed af jQuery: Pluginet kræver jQuery. Hvis din hjemmeside allerede bruger jQuery, er dette ikke et problem. Hvis ikke, skal du inkludere jQuery-biblioteket, hvilket kan tilføje en smule til din sides samlede størrelse.
- Browserkompatibilitet: Selvom de fleste jQuery-plugins er designet til at være bredt kompatible, er det altid en god idé at teste pluginet på tværs af forskellige browsere og enheder for at sikre, at det fungerer som forventet.
- Dokumentation og Support: Før du vælger at bruge et plugin, er det vigtigt at tjekke, om der findes god dokumentation og om der er aktiv support fra udvikleren. Dette kan være afgørende, hvis du støder på problemer under implementeringen.
Ofte Stillede Spørgsmål (FAQ)
Hvad er forskellen på Mega Image Viewer og en almindelig lightbox?
En almindelig lightbox fokuserer primært på at vise et større billede i et overlay, når brugeren klikker på et miniaturebillede. Den tilbyder typisk ikke avancerede interaktionsmuligheder som detaljeret zoom og panorering inden for billedet. Mega Image Viewer går ud over dette ved at give brugeren fuld kontrol over billedets visning, herunder trinløs zoom og frit bevægelse inden for billedets rammer, hvilket gør det ideelt til billeder, hvor detaljer er afgørende.
Er Mega Image Viewer svært at implementere?
For udviklere med grundlæggende kendskab til HTML, CSS og jQuery er implementeringen relativt ligetil. Det kræver at inkludere de relevante JavaScript- og CSS-filer og derefter initialisere pluginet med en simpel jQuery-kommando på de ønskede <img>-tags. Den præcise implementeringsvejledning vil fremgå af pluginets dokumentation.
Kan jeg bruge Mega Image Viewer med responsive designs?
Ja, absolut. Pluginet er designet til at understøtte touch-funktionalitet, hvilket er afgørende for mobile enheder. Dette, kombineret med dets fleksibilitet, gør det velegnet til responsive websteder, hvor indholdet skal tilpasse sig forskellige skærmstørrelser og inputmetoder.
Hvilke typer billeder kan bruges med dette plugin?
Du kan bruge de fleste standard billedformater som JPEG, PNG og GIF. Det er dog vigtigt at bruge billeder af høj nok opløsning, hvis du forventer, at brugere vil zoome ind på detaljer. Hvis billedet er for lav opløsning, vil det fremstå pixeleret ved zoom.
Påvirker pluginet sidens indlæsningstid?
Som med ethvert JavaScript-plugin og store billeder kan det have en indflydelse på sidens indlæsningstid. Det er vigtigt at optimere dine billeder (komprimere dem) og overveje teknikker som 'lazy loading', hvor billederne kun indlæses, når de er ved at komme ind i brugerens synsfelt. Dette minimerer den initiale indlæsningstid og forbedrer brugeroplevelsen.
Konklusion
jQuery Mega Image Viewer er et kraftfuldt værktøj for enhver, der ønsker at løfte præsentationen af billeder på deres hjemmeside fra statisk til dynamisk og interaktiv. Ved at tilbyde intuitive zoom- og panoreringsfunktioner, understøttelse af både mus og touch, samt glatte animationer, forbedrer dette plugin ikke kun den visuelle æstetik, men også den overordnede brugeroplevelse. Uanset om du driver en e-handelsbutik, præsenterer en portefølje eller deler komplekse diagrammer, kan Mega Image Viewer hjælpe dig med at engagere dine besøgende på et dybere niveau. Investeringen i at implementere et sådant plugin kan betale sig i form af øget brugerengagement, bedre informationsoverførsel og en mere professionel fremtoning af din digitale tilstedeværelse.
Hvis du vil læse andre artikler, der ligner Mega Image Viewer: Revolutioner Dine Billeder, kan du besøge kategorien Teknologi.
